A Platform Built on Deception Rather Than Legitimacy

At first glance, Finstera presents itself as a modern crypto‑trading service. The website uses sleek visuals, trading charts, and confident language to appear trustworthy. Nevertheless, once you examine the details, the illusion quickly collapses. Multiple independent reports describe Finstera as a pig‑butchering scam, a type of fraud where victims are groomed, encouraged to invest, shown fake profits, and ultimately drained of their money.

Because this scam model relies heavily on manipulation, secrecy, and emotional pressure, Finstera’s behaviour fits the pattern almost perfectly.

How Finstera Targets and Manipulates Victims

Understanding how Finstera operates makes the risks even clearer. Scam platforms like this follow predictable patterns, and Finstera fits them almost exactly.

1. Grooming and Trust‑Building

First, scammers often begin by contacting victims through social media, dating apps, or messaging platforms. They build trust slowly, presenting themselves as knowledgeable investors. Eventually, they introduce Finstera as a “safe” or “profitable” platform.

2. Fake Success Stories

Next, scammers share fabricated screenshots or testimonials to reinforce the illusion of success. These stories are designed to make victims feel confident and eager to invest.

3. Small Initial Profits to Build Confidence

Then, victims may be allowed to withdraw a small amount early on. This tactic is intentional because it creates a false sense of security. Once victims believe the platform is legitimate, they deposit larger amounts.

4. Escalating Demands for More Money

After victims attempt to withdraw larger sums, scammers begin demanding additional payments. These may include:

  • “Tax fees”
  • “Gas fees”
  • “Anti‑money‑laundering charges”
  • “Verification deposits”

Since these fees are fake, paying them only results in further losses.

5. Sudden Disappearance

Eventually, once scammers believe they have extracted as much money as possible, they disappear. Communication stops, accounts are locked, and victims are left with nothing.
